Beceite Ibex Hunting

The Beceite ibex (Capra pyrenaica hispanica) is one of four Spanish ibex types, alongside Ronda, Gredos, and southeastern ibex. Ronda and southeastern ibex are one subspecies, while Gredos and Beceite are another, distinguished by differences in horn size and shape. Found in the Beceite Mountains of northeastern Spain, between Madrid and Valencia, these agile grazers are known for their impressive curved horns that can reach 1 meter. Conservation efforts have helped stabilize their population after past declines from overhunting and habitat loss, but they remain a conservation priority due to their limited range.
